Subject: [PATCH for-next 9/9] IB/hfi1: Refactor reset_ctxt() IOCTL
Date: Tue, 26 Sep 2017 07:04:42 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20170926140440.16637.88239.stgit@scvm10.sc.int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20170926140201.16637.45981.stgit-9QXIwq+3FY+1XWohqUldA0EOCMrvLtNR@public.gmane.org>

From: Michael J. Ruhl <michael.j.ruhl-ral2JQCrhuEAvxtiuMwx3w@public.gmane.org>

The IOCTL is a bit unwieldy.  Refactor reset_ctxt() to be a bit more
manageable.

+/**
+ * ctxt_reset - Reset the user context
+ * @uctxt: valid user context
+ */
+static int ctxt_reset(struct hfi1_ctxtdata *uctxt)
+{
+	struct send_context *sc;
+	struct hfi1_devdata *dd;
+	int ret = 0;
+
+	if (!uctxt || !uctxt->dd || !uctxt->sc)
+		return -EINVAL;
+
+	/*
+	 * There is no protection here. User level has to guarantee that
+	 * no one will be writing to the send context while it is being
+	 * re-initialized.  If user level breaks that guarantee, it will
+	 * break it's own context and no one else's.
+	 */
+	dd = uctxt->dd;
+	sc = uctxt->sc;
+
+	/*
+	 * Wait until the interrupt handler has marked the context as
+	 * halted or frozen. Report error if we time out.
+	 */
+	wait_event_interruptible_timeout(
+		sc->halt_wait, (sc->flags & SCF_HALTED),
+		msecs_to_jiffies(SEND_CTXT_HALT_TIMEOUT));
+	if (!(sc->flags & SCF_HALTED))
+		return -ENOLCK;
+
+	/*
+	 * If the send context was halted due to a Freeze, wait until the
+	 * device has been "unfrozen" before resetting the context.
+	 */
+	if (sc->flags & SCF_FROZEN) {
+		wait_event_interruptible_timeout(
+			dd->event_queue,
+			!(READ_ONCE(dd->flags) & HFI1_FROZEN),
+			msecs_to_jiffies(SEND_CTXT_HALT_TIMEOUT));
+		if (dd->flags & HFI1_FROZEN)
+			return -ENOLCK;
+
+		if (dd->flags & HFI1_FORCED_FREEZE)
+			/*
+			 * Don't allow context reset if we are into
+			 * forced freeze
+			 */
+			return -ENODEV;
+
+		sc_disable(sc);
+		ret = sc_enable(sc);
+		hfi1_rcvctrl(dd, HFI1_RCVCTRL_CTXT_ENB, uctxt);
+	} else {
+		ret = sc_restart(sc);
+	}
+	if (!ret)
+		sc_return_credits(sc);
+
+	return ret;
+}
